Computer technology has revolutionized our world and has become an integral part of our daily lives. From communicating with friends and family to conducting business transactions, we rely on computer technology in almost every aspect of our lives. As a result, pursuing a computer technology course can be an excellent stepping stone towards a fulfilling career in the field.
In this comprehensive guide, we will take you through everything you need to know about computer technology courses, from what they are and why you should consider pursuing them, to the different types of courses available and the best schools to attend.
What are Computer Technology Courses?
Computer technology courses are academic programs designed to teach students the fundamental principles of computer systems, hardware, software development, and programming languages. The curriculum typically covers topics such as algorithms, data structures, networking protocols and architectures. Students also learn how to build, test and maintain computer systems and applications that meet industry standards.
Why Pursue a Computer Technology Course?
Pursuing a computer technology course can open up numerous opportunities for students. Here’s why:
A degree in computer technology can lead to a wide range of career paths in fields such as software development, cybersecurity, artificial intelligence (AI), machine learning (ML), data analysis or management. Graduates of these programs are highly sought after by employers in both public and private sectors due to their technological expertise.
Rapidly Evolving Field
The field of computer technology is rapidly evolving at an unprecedented rate. New technologies such as AI/ML systems are emerging every day which requires professionals who possess cutting-edge skills in these areas. Pursuing a degree in this field will equip students with the skills necessary to keep up with the latest trends.
A degree in computer technology can give candidates an edge over other job applicants who may not have similar qualifications. With increasing competition for jobs across industries, having this additional qualification can help secure a position in a desirable company or organization.
Another advantage of pursuing a computer technology course is the financial reward that comes with it. According to the Bureau of Labor Statistics (BLS), the average annual salary for computer and information technology occupations was $88,240 as of May 2019, which is significantly higher than the national average salary across all occupations $39,810.
Types of Computer Technology Courses
There are numerous types of computer technology courses available, catering to various levels of expertise and interests. Here are some common ones students can consider:
Certificate programs are short-term courses that provide specialized training in specific areas such as web development, digital marketing or cybersecurity. They generally take less time to complete than degree programs and are often more affordable too.
Associate Degree Programs
Associate degree programs in computer technology typically take two years to complete and offer foundational knowledge in programming languages, networking protocols and architectures, database management systems and others.
Bachelor’s Degree Programs
A bachelor’s degree program typically takes four years for completion and provides students with both theoretical knowledge and hands-on experience in various areas such as software design, web development, networking protocols among others. It also prepares graduates for advanced degrees or certifications if they choose to pursue them later on.
Master’s Degree Programs
Master’s degree programs focus on specialized topics within the field of computer technology such as cybersecurity, data analytics or artificial intelligence. These courses require additional research projects or thesis work for completion.
PhD programs offer a deep exploration into specific domains within computer technology such as AI/ML systems design or robotics. These programs are geared towards those who want to pursue academic careers or research-oriented roles within the field.
Best Schools Offering Computer Technology Courses
Several universities offer high-quality computer technology courses at both undergraduate and graduate levels. Here are some top-ranked schools to consider:
- Stanford University
- Massachusetts Institute of Technology (MIT)
- Carnegie Mellon University
- University of California, Berkeley
- California Institute of Technology (Caltech)
- University of Illinois at Urbana-Champaign
In conclusion, pursuing a computer technology course can be an excellent decision for anyone interested in working in the technology sector. With specialized training and hands-on experience, graduates are well-equipped to take on challenging roles in various fields such as software development, cybersecurity or AI/ML systems design.
Whether you choose to pursue a certificate program, associate degree or a PhD program, there’s no shortage of options available. It’s essential to carefully consider your interests, goals and career aspirations before selecting a course that fits your needs. With the availability of diverse programs and top-ranked schools offering these courses, you can find an option that caters to your unique requirements.
Start exploring your options today and take the first step towards a fulfilling career in computer technology!
What is a computer technology course?
A computer technology course is an educational program that provides learners with technical knowledge and skills needed to design, develop, operate, and maintain computer systems